INDIAN WELLS, Calif. (Reuters) -Andy Murray overcame a slow start and a third set service break to beat Taro Daniel 1-6 6-2 6-4 in the first round of Indian Wells on Friday and notch his 700th career win.

With the victory, the Briton became the 18th player of the Open era to achieve the feat on the ATP Tour.
